C is the graph because it has a rise of one and a run of two. The slope of a line is equal to rise over run. So it needs to move one y(rise) for every two x(run)
First, you graph on the y axis and b is 0 so you mark a point 0 on the y axis. Then, you graph m which is 1/2 so you'd go up 1 over 2. and then connect the points by drawing a line through the points
